OnlyFans is a subscription-based platform where creators can make money by offering exclusive content to paying subscribers. It’s been a game-changer for creators, but it also comes with risks, like unauthorized sharing of private or paid content.
Content leaks have become a growing problem on platforms like OnlyFans. These leaks happen when someone shares private or paid content without the creator's permission, which not only breaks the law but also disrespects the creator's work and privacy.
